coverage usually starts on the first day of the fourth month of your dialysis treatments. For example, if you start dialysis on July 1, your coverage will begin on October 1. Dialysis Statistics At the end of 2017 3.2 million patients receive dialysis globally. It is expected by the end of 2025 approximately 4.9 million people will be affected globally. 400,000 patients on dialysis in the United States currently. ESRD is increasing in the United States by 6% annually. More than 100,000 patient are on the kidney transplant in the United States

For people undergoing haemodialysis, vascular access is their lifeline. Protecting and maintaining that access, be it an arteriovenous fistula or graft, is paramount to achieve the best dialysis possible. Nurses working in dialysis units require specific training and development of keys skills and competencies to proficiently needle dialysis .

III. Disinfect water distribution systems in dialysis settings on a regular schedule. Monthly disinfection is required. IV. Whenever practical, design and engineer water systems in dialysis settings to avoid incorporating joints, dead -end pipes, and unused branches and taps that can harbor bacteria. V.
